WebA Mealy FSM is a finite state machine where the outputs are determined by the current state and the input. This means that the state diagram will include an output signal for each transition edge. For a Mealy FSM model machine, input and output are signified on each edge, each vertex is a state. Here in this tutorial we will design a serial adder using Mealy machine. The state diagram for the serial full adder is shown below. There are two states defined based on carry. The state S 0 is for carry equal to zero and S 1 is for carry equal to 1.

The first is a simple 4-state FSM design labeled fsm_cc4 with one output. The second is a 10-state FSM design labeled fsm_cc7 with only a few transition arcs and one output. The third is another 10-state FSM design labeled fsm_cc8 with multiple transition arcs and three outputs.
